Gate Valve
Abstract
In embodiments, a gate valve includes a valve body including a flow passage from a first opening to a second opening, and a gate channel having a first end intersecting the flow passage and a second end delineated by a third opening. A valve cover fits over the third opening. A cap fits over a valve cover opening. In embodiments, a valve cover includes a body with a second sealing surface protruding from a first sealing surface, both around an opening of the body. A cap has a third sealing surface to mate with the first sealing surface, and a fourth sealing surface congruent to the second sealing surface. In embodiments, a valve cover cap includes a body with a first sealing surface on an end of a wall. Pin flanges each have a pin hole having a pin hole axis oriented perpendicular to a center axis of the wall.
